Four Seasons: Redefining Opulence
When you think of luxury hotels, Four Seasons is often one of the first names that come to mind. Known for its extraordinary service and attention to detail, this brand has been pampering guests since its first hotel opened in Toronto back in 1961. Now with over 100 properties worldwide, it's a go-to for those seeking a truly upscale experience.
One thing that sets Four Seasons apart is their knack for creating a personal connection with guests. You might check into a room and find your favorite book waiting for you or enjoy custom pillow menus for a perfect night's sleep. These little details make you feel valued, not just another visitor.
Aside from personalized service, the hotels themselves are architectural marvels. Whether it's the iconic Four Seasons Hotel George V in Paris with its opulent chandeliers, or the super-modern Four Seasons Hotel in Tokyo with jaw-dropping city views, every location offers a unique atmosphere. Their restaurants often attract world-class chefs, turning each meal into a culinary adventure.

Ritz-Carlton: Timeless Elegance
When you think of luxury hotels, Ritz-Carlton is probably one of the first names that pops into your head, and for a good reason. These guys have been in the game since forever—or at least since 1927, when their Boston flagship opened its doors. The chain’s commitment to timeless elegance combined with impeccable service has made it a go-to for travelers looking for that extra touch of class.
One thing Ritz-Carlton does exceptionally well is blending history with modern comfort. Picture old-world charm but with Wi-Fi that's faster than you-know-who at your family reunion's potato sack race. You get striking architectural features and grand lobbies, yet rooms equipped with everything you need to keep life hassle-free. Basically, you feel fancy without the old-timey inconveniences.
And let's talk about locations. The Ritz-Carlton gets pretty creative with them. From its iconic hotel arguably the best spot in Central Park, New York, to resorts that spill right over onto their own golf courses or pristine beaches, they make sure you’re right where you want to be. Parisians and anyone visiting the city have La Maison Champs-Élysées to escape the hustle in true Ritz-Carlton style.
Their customer service is top-notch, making you feel like the biggest bigshot in the room. Every Ritz-Carlton employee, right down to the bellhop, is trained to memorize guests' names and preferences, which might seem like a small thing but goes a long way when you’re jet-lagged and craving that exact mid-afternoon snack.

Aman Resorts: The Art of Escape
Imagine stepping into a place where every detail is crafted for total relaxation and escapism. That's exactly what Aman Resorts aims to offer. Whether it's a secluded cliffside retreat or a cozy desert hideaway, these places are designed for those who want to completely unplug.
The brand started with its first resort in Thailand in 1988 and quickly became a game changer in the world of luxury hotels. Each location is uniquely tailored, reflecting the local culture but always with the same level of understated elegance. It's about immersing yourself in tranquility, and it's why many celebrities and high-profile guests choose Aman for their getaways.
If you're looking for something intimate, Aman Resorts tend to be smaller, offering fewer rooms to keep the experience personal. Think along the lines of less than 50 rooms per property. This allows for highly personalized service; we're talking about staff members who might remember not just your name, but your favorite breakfast dish or preferred yoga mat position.
One stand-out location is Amanpulo in the Philippines. Sitting on its own private island, it offers an experience that feels miles away from reality. Beyond just lounging by the pool, you can dive into coral reefs or take a private boat excursion. Now that's living it large!
Considering splurging on that dream vacation? Keep in mind that the price tag often reflects the level of service and exclusivity on offer. In 2023, the average rate per night at Amanpulo was well over $1,000, a testament to the 'you get what you pay for' mantra.

St. Regis: Classic Meets Modern
Ever wondered what it’s like to experience a mix of old-school glamour and modern luxury? Well, St. Regis Hotels & Resorts pulls it off effortlessly. They've been around since 1904, bringing a unique blend of classic style and current trends to the table.
When you step into a St. Regis hotel, the first thing you’ll notice is the lavish design. They manage to keep it classy without feeling outdated. Think grand chandeliers along with smart-room technology—a combo that lets you bask in elegance while enjoying all the latest conveniences.
Another claim to fame is their iconic butler service. Imagine having someone there to cater to your every need, whether it’s getting a shirt pressed for an important meeting or running a bath just the way you like it. This isn't just luxury—it's a personal touch that makes you feel truly special.
St. Regis also boasts some pretty incredible locations. Whether you’re in New York, where it all began, or basking under the sun in the Maldives, each property offers something unique. They often incorporate elements from their surroundings, which means your stay is rooted in authentic experiences.
